What affects the price

Choosing an electric fireplace involves several variables that shift the final number. Basic units that simply plug into a standard outlet are usually the most budget-friendly. As you move toward models with advanced features like infrared heating, multi-color flame customization, or realistic sound effects, the investment increases. Installation complexity is another major factor; a simple wall-mount unit costs less to set up than a custom recessed fireplace that requires framing or electrical wiring adjustments. Many people do not realize you can use an electric fireplace all summer. Most models allow you to turn off the heating element entirely while keeping the flame effects running. This creates a pleasant, relaxing aesthetic for your living room or basement without adding any unwanted heat to your home during the warmer months of the year.

What is the downside of an electric fireplace?

The primary downside is that they don't produce the same intense heat as traditional fireplaces, serving more as supplemental warmth and ambiance. Do electric fireplaces use lots of electricity?

Electric fireplaces generally use electricity comparable to a standard space heater when the heat function is active. They are primarily designed for ambiance and supplemental heating, not as a main heat source. Most can be plugged into a standard outlet, offering convenience for Salem residents. Actual usage depends on the model and settings.

What's the most realistic looking electric fireplace?

For the most realistic appearance, look for electric fireplaces with advanced LED flame technology, adjustable flame colors, and ember bed effects. Some also feature sound modules that mimic crackling logs. The quality of the firebox design and the detail of the logs are crucial for a lifelike visual in your Salem home.

Can I plug an electric fireplace into a regular outlet?

In most cases, yes, electric fireplaces can be plugged into a standard 120-volt household outlet. This makes them incredibly simple to install and use in almost any room in your Salem home. Always verify the power requirements of your specific unit, but this plug-and-play feature is a significant advantage.
